Output 4109657e18660ef788623820e0613471770b015fa2c3c1f07766f63ae0058766:0

value
603849
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9b3a125b101aba63e3bdd402a4bfa7fd7017b08 OP_EQUAL
address
3L5WvycLau1mCki8azACSKcDnp26QFodpo
transaction
4109657e18660ef788623820e0613471770b015fa2c3c1f07766f63ae0058766
confirmations
218430
spent
true